Measurements & Other Details
- Length: 5.11 in./129.79 mm.
- Weight: 1.71 oz./48.53 g.
- Bowl Height: 2.20 in./55.88 mm.
- Chamber Depth: 1.89 in./48.01 mm.
- Chamber Diameter: 0.78 in./19.81 mm.
- Outside Diameter: 1.69 in./42.93 mm.
- Stem Material: Vulcanite
- Filter: None
- Shape: Acorn/Pear
- Finish: Sandblast
- Material: Briar
- Country: Denmark
About This Pipe
Despite being the son of the iconic pipe artisan, Benni Jørgensen, pipe making didn't always come easily to Lasse Skovgaard. It wasn't until he started working in the W.Ø. Larsen workshop, that he was consistently making high quality pieces. With the help of Teddy Knudsen, Skovgaard eventually entered the Chicagoland International Pipe & Tobacciana Show where he sold his first batch of pipes stamped under his own name.
This Acorn from Lasse Skovgaard is a classically Danish piece, with a sweeping profile, supple curves, and intricate line work. From a lifted heel, the walls of the bowl grow plump before tapering back inward to the rim. Nestled within the bowl sits a capacious tobacco chamber, ensuring you don't sacrifice any smoking time with this pipe. A low-set, curvaceous transition provides ample room to wrap the thumb, and it gives way to a rounded shank that flares toward a wide face. A white Ivorite accent protrudes from the shank face, adding contrast to the otherwise dark color palette, and marking the start of a stylized stem made of vulcanite. The jet-black pigment of the mouthpiece pairs well to the stummel, which is dressed in a crisp sandblasted finish, supplying plenty of texture to enjoy.
